** Shares of mineral explorer Victory Metals VTM.AX rise 11.4% to A$0.490, their highest level since November 5
** Co receives Letter of Intent (LOI) from the Export-Import Bank of the U.S. for up to $190 million for development of VTM's North Stanmore Heavy Rare Earths, Scandium and Hafnium Project in Western Australia
** Stock on track for sixth consecutive session of gains
** About 812,600 shares traded in stock's busiest session since December 17
** Stock up ~21% YTD, including current session's moves
